Tata Communications has announced a strategic partnership with Cisco to address growing challenges in enterprise Internet of Things (IoT) deployments through enhanced eSIM technology integration.
The collaboration will embed Tata Communications MOVE™, a global eSIM orchestration solution that delivers 350 million eSIM Operating Systems across 200+ countries, into Cisco’s IoT Control Center platform. Cisco’s device management platform currently serves over 32,000 enterprises and supports more than 270 million SIM IoT devices, including 100 million connected vehicles.
The partnership aims to resolve common IoT deployment obstacles including fragmented SIM hardware from multiple vendors, complex device provisioning processes, and limited interoperability between different networks and technologies. These issues typically slow rollouts, increase operational costs, and restrict scalability for organizations expanding their IoT operations.
Through the integrated solution, enterprises will gain the ability to activate and manage devices across multiple SIM providers, private and public networks, and eSIM standards from a unified platform. The companies state this approach will accelerate time-to-market while providing deeper visibility and control across IoT deployments.
Industries expected to benefit significantly include transportation, logistics, and manufacturing, where reliable connectivity is essential for operations. Use cases range from trucking companies activating trailers across international borders without local SIM cards to utility providers monitoring infrastructure across both private and public networks.
